Review – Take a look at Genesis 17:1 – In this scripture, God speaks to Abram and says “I am almighty God”. El Shaddai means Almighty God.

Receive – This scripture highlights the relationship that Abraham has with God. This is the type of conversation that God wants and longs to have with us. The word conversation means to spend time with someone and share information. God’s conversations with us are far more meaningful than our earthly conversations because they are with God almighty the Creator of heaven and earth. The other meaning of El-Shaddai is He nurtures, He gives life and He pours out blessings. God wants to connect with you and He wants to bless you.
